Hal Leonard announced plans for its Virtual Music Education Summit on Thursday & Friday, July 29-30 2021.

More details from Hal Leonard (www.halleonard.com and https://www.halleonard.com/EDUSummit/):

ADVERTISEMENT

As we prepare for the 2021-2022 school year, we are all looking forward to rebuilding our music programs and engaging our students in class and at home. This free virtual music education summit will provide two days of live presentations, with a carefully-selected program focused on preparing K12 music educators for a successful school year while celebrating music education.

ADVERTISEMENT

Featured presenters include Jared Cassedy, Dr. Rollo Dilworth, Dr. Scott Edgar, Anne Fennell, Dr. Sarah Gulish, Elise Hackl, Dr. Alice Hammel, Soo Han, Czarina Jimenez, Eric Jimenez, Darlene Machacon, Justin McLean, Robert Morrison, Dr. Chantae Pittman, Ramon Rivera and Franklin Willis.

Presentation Topics

This event will provide sequential presentations that focus on meeting the needs of all students this fall. We will discuss social emotional learning, equity, diversity, inclusion, special needs, trauma informed pedagogy, teacher health and wellness, student safety, CDC guidelines, advocacy, and more. Our expert presenters are collaborating as a team to provide two days of relevant and practical information that is thoughtfully curated and sequential. This two-day summit will consistently dive deeper and deeper into our topics to make sure we address specific and practical ways to meet the needs of all students.
